PER CURIAM:
Rhonna M. Kelson appeals the district court’s order
dismissing this action brought pursuant to the Federal Tort
Claims Act. We have reviewed the record and find no reversible
error. Accordingly, we affirm for the reasons stated by the
district court. Kelson v. Dep’t of the Navy, No. 7:13-cv-00022-
D (E.D.N.C. Nov. 15, 2013). We dispense with oral argument
because the facts and legal contentions are adequately presented
in the materials before this court and argument would not aid
the decisional process.
AFFIRMED
